About the role
- Responsible for the development and implementation of laboratory policies, processes and procedures to ensure efficiency and safety in all laboratory operations
- Provide inputs on laboratory capabilities to assist regional management in creating local / regional marketing and business development strategies
- Continuously seek opportunities to enhance laboratory capabilities and capacity with a view of continual improvement and present relative strategies to regional management
- Oversee laboratory stock requirements ensuring the suitability and availability of equipment, consumables, stock levels, change of supplier or particular resources for the lab
- Manage Laboratory budgeting, forecasting, and cost management ensuring that the Laboratory operates within its financial constraints
- Responsible for planning preventive and scheduled maintenance and ensuring any service requests are completed as per operational requirements
- Review and resolve performance, process, quality and technical related issues arising within the laboratory and implement preventive actions as and when required, and raise unresolved concerns to relevant stakeholders for resolution
- Lead the laboratory team and provide technical support in data analysis and reporting whilst ensuring compliance with quality standards
- Provide guidance and assistance to the laboratory team concerning work methods, the use of equipment and techniques including method development and validation, uncertainty of measurements, and participate in proficiency testing programmes (PTP)
- Coach, lead and manage the performance of team members by helping them overcome professional challenges in order to accomplish their responsibilities in an accurate and efficient manner
- Set and agree individual goals for all direct reports and evaluate individual performance providing regular feedback and coaching in line with the company’s people management practices

- Participate in the development of quotations, bids and technical evaluation to support the tendering and procurement process
- Define operational targets for the Laboratories
- Ensure compliance with all relevant (internal and external) regulations including QHSSE requirements using company policies and procedures as appropriate
- Implement quality assurance processes to maintain high service standards
Requirements
- Bachelor's in Chemistry
- Experience in minerals laboratories for Au and ICP required
- Au by Fire Assay and ICP-OES at a minimum and ICP-MS experience ideally
